Platforms to show: All Mac Windows Linux Cross-Platform

CGShadingMBS class

Type Topic Plugin Version macOS Windows Linux iOS Targets
class CoreGraphics MBS MacCG Plugin 6.2 ✅ Yes ❌ No ❌ No ✅ Yes All
To shade means to fill using a smooth transition between colors across an area. Quartz shadings simplify several common shading operations. Quartz shadings currently support radial and axial gradient fills.

To paint with a Quartz shading, you call CGContextMBS.DrawShading. This function fills the current clipping path using the specified color gradient, calling your parametric function repeatedly as it draws.

This class has no sub classes.

Some useful global functions for this class:

Some methods using this class:

Some examples using this class:

Blog Entries


The items on this page are in the following plugins: MBS MacCG Plugin.


CGSessionMBS   -   CGSizeMBS


The biggest plugin in space...